Action Item 4: Harden the Glimmerbolt firmware update channel. During the incident, devices on the beta ring received a build intended for internal test units because ring assignment was read from a mutable config field. We will move ring membership to signed manifests and add a promotion gate requiring two approvals before any build reaches the stable ring. Owner: the Emberfall platform team, due end of next sprint. The proposed gating design and rollout checklist are written up on the internal page here:

operations page: https://confluence.lumiclabs.internal/projects/display/browse/projects/b6be

Handover — Support Outsourcing

For sales leads, via incoming director Pellan: the Trevine outsourcing plan is signed. Marwick Desk takes tier-one tickets from October. Tier-two stays in-house at Oakhollow. Expect client questions; deflect pricing queries to me until transition ends. SLAs unchanged on paper, tighter in practice. Rationale and targets are set out in the confidential note below.

board note of tagug-hahag: Praionax Logistics is in early talks to buy Julaxek Group for about $36.3 million. The Julmir launch date is March 1, and nothing goes to the press before then.

## Timeline — 14:22

At 14:22 the cleanup worker began hard-deleting rows flagged soft-deleted in the Ordano orders table, ignoring the 30-day retention guard. Root cause: the retention check compared against deleted_at in UTC while the worker passed local time. Reviewer note: the fix adds an explicit timezone assertion and a dry-run mode. The offending build is recorded below.

session token of kagup-hahaf = htk3_2b8

The northern territory, covering Brindlemoor and Aschenvale, finished 8% above plan, driven largely by the Corventis enterprise renewals closed by Tamsin Holt's team. The eastern corridor underperformed, with elongated deal cycles on the Pellarix line and two major losses to a discount competitor. Recommended actions: reweight quotas toward mid-market, add a second solutions engineer in Aschenvale, and tighten discount approvals. Full pipeline detail is in the appendix. Confidential forward-planning notes follow immediately below.

board note of hahap-bajof: Julathek Group is in early talks to buy Istionox Freight for about $29.4 million. The Norys launch date is August 16, and nothing goes to the press before then.